What you will do?
As the Tenant Relations Specialist you will be assisting in asset and property management services. This position will provide internal and external customer support while completing a variety of regular tasks as required. Specific responsibilities include:
Participating in the processing of all applications for prospective tenants, including all criminal background checks, 3rd party verifications for landlord, income and assets, preparation of lease and welcome packets.
Maintaining the wait-list for applicants.
Filing of all tenant files, making sure all paperwork is in the file and setting up of new tenant files.
Completing Lease signings and Initial Certifications.
Coordinating apartment readiness process with cleaning and maintenance.
Ensuring appropriate paperwork for move-outs, inspections, keys, move-out disposition is completed.
Providing Customer Service to tenants, coordinating with them on concerns and issues.
Conducting Unit inspections per policy while monitoring keys for apartments and buildings.
Producing data for Occupancy reporting.
Updating the Tenant Lists and showing available apartments to applicants.
Posting apartments for maintenance and inspections.
Preparing and delivering Lease Violations and Courtesy Notices.
Monitoring weekly police reports and reports relevant information to the team.
Monitoring tenant account ledgers, accesses late fees, and sends Balance Due letters as needed.
Reporting facility maintenance and repair service needs in a timely manner.
